The Right Wing's pet Benghazi "whistle blower" might not be quite what he makes himself out to be
EXCLUSIVE: Embassy Staff Undercut Whistleblower Testimony On Benghazi
Staff who served in Libya with Gregory Hicks, the GOPs primary whistleblower in this weeks hearing on the Benghazi terror attacks, undercut his story that State Department officials demoted him as retribution for speaking out, instead telling ThinkProgress about a man who one described as the worst manager Ive ever seen in the Foreign Service.
Throughout his testimony on Wednesday, Hicks seemed certain that any critique of his leadership style while serving as deputy chief of mission in Libya was based solely around anger related to his stance on Benghazi. He also blamed his subsequent assignment after being pulled from Libya in mid-Oct. 2012 on his speaking out against the Obama administrations response to the attacks.
However, ThinkProgress has talked to staffers based in Libya who counter Hicks portrayal of both his own performance and the State Departments alleged response to him speaking out. A meeting between Acting Assistant Secretary of State for Near Eastern Affairs Beth Jones and Hicks took place in Tripoli prior to his removal from Libya, but not under the same circumstances Hicks sought to portray. Counter to Hicks story of an unwarranted reassignment, the staff was upset with Hicks performance since he was first assigned to Tripoli on July 31, and told Jones as much prior to her meeting with Hicks.
(Jones) and her aide had one-on-one meetings with us to see if (Hicks) could be guided into being a better leader, a State Department employee posted to Libya told ThinkProgress. Literally every single one of us begged for him to be removed from post, said the employee, who spoke to ThinkProgress on the condition of anonymity, as they were not cleared to discuss personnel issues with the press.
